A good hash function should map the expected inputs as evenly as possible over its output range. That is, every hash value in the output range should be generated with roughly the same probability. The reason for this last requirement is that the cost of hashing-based methods goes up sharply as the number of collisions—pairs of inputs that are mapped to the same hash value—increases. A hash function is an algorithm that … WebMar 10, 2024 · 7.2: Choosing a good hash function. A good hash function is essential for good hash table performance. A poor choice of hash function is likely to lead to clustering behavior, in which the probability of keys mapping to the same hash bucket (i.e. a collision) is significantly greater than would be expected from a random function.

WebPython's dictionary implementation reduces the average complexity of dictionary lookups to O(1) by requiring that key objects provide a "hash" function. Such a hash function takes the information in a key object and uses it to produce an integer, called a hash value. This hash value is then used to determine which "bucket" this (key, value ... WebDec 15, 2024 · Hash Function. The first step to implement a HashMap is to have a hash function. This function will map every key to its value. The perfect hash function is the one that for every key, it assigns a unique index. Ideal hashing algorithms allow constant time access/lookup. However, it’s hard to achieve a perfect hashing function in practice. WebAug 3, 2024 · A hash table uses a hash function to compute indexes for a key. You can store the value at the appropriate location based on the hash table index. The benefit of using a hash table is its very fast access time. Typically, the time complexity (amortized time complexity) is a constant O(1) access time. WebMar 11, 2024 · In particular, a constant time complexity to search data makes the hash tables excellent resources to reduce the number of loops in an algorithm. In cryptography, Tiger [1] is a cryptographic hash function designed by Ross Anderson and Eli Biham in 1995 for efficiency on 64-bit platforms. The size of a Tiger hash value is 192 bits.
